Limnology and Oceanography · 2003 · Vol. 48 · Issue 5 · Wiley
We measured the elemental composition of single cells from six strains of marine Prochlorococcus and two strains of marine Synechococcus by X‐ray microanalysis in the transmission electron microscope (TEM), which allows measurements of all major elements in cells without any fixation or staining. The mean carbon : volume ratios ranged from 136 to 280 fg µm −3 in Prochlorococcus and 138 to 290 fg µm −3 in Synechococcus . Using...
Limnology and Oceanography · 2002 · Vol. 47 · Issue 5 · Wiley
Experimental work during a cruise along a W‐E transect in the Mediterranean Sea suggests that (1) orthophosphate concentrations in the upper photic zone show a decreasing trend from the west to the east reaching levels well below 1 nM and (2) microorganisms in the 0.6–2ߝµm size fraction, probably Synechococcus , have, in addition to high affinity for orthophosphate, significantly higher maximum uptake rates than heterotrophic...
Limnology and Oceanography · 1999 · Vol. 44 · Issue 1 · Wiley
An enclosure experiment was performed in the brackish layer of a Norwegian fjord, a system where both phytoplankton and bacterial growth have previously been hypothesized to be phosphorus (p) limited. All enclosures had a succession pattern characterized by an initial autotrophic phase with positive net community production, increasing phytoplankton primary production, and chlorophyll, followed by a heterotrophic phase with de...
